Peg Fitzpatrick

Peg Fitzpatrick is co-author of The Art of Social Media: Power Tips for Power Users with Guy Kawasaki. 

Social media is Peg's passion. And her job. She shares her professional experience working day-to-day in the trenches of social media, marketing, and blogging. She works with global brands and leaders in the social media sphere. She's spearheaded successful social-media campaigns for Motorola, Audi, Canva, Google, and Virgin as well as having been a brand ambassador for Kimpton Hotels. She work with the best brands and make them even better!

Peg is a social media strategist working with Guy Kawasaki, the director of digital marketing for Kreussler Inc., and manages a total social media platform of over ten million. Peg is co-editor-in-chief of the popular 12 Most website.

Peg grew up in East Rochester, New York. She currently lives with her husband of a zillion years, smart, gorgeous and funny off-spring, and lovable golden retriever in beautiful New Hampshire.

Three Penguin Random House Authors Win Pulitzer Prizes

On Monday, May 5, three Penguin Random House authors were honored with a Pulitzer Prize. Established in 1917, the Pulitzer Prizes are the most prestigious awards in American letters. To date, PRH has 143 Pulitzer Prize winners, including William Faulkner, Eudora Welty, Josh Steinbeck, Ron Chernow, Anne Applebaum, Colson Whitehead, and many more.
